Welshpool's first and second teams are sitting pretty on top of their respective divisions following another impressive day.
Lance Parkes (85) and Paul Chapman (44) were in form as Welshpool continued their superb run in the Wales & West Group against Newtown II.
The pair guided the hosts through to 189-5, before Newtown's reply finished well short on 148-5.
Llanidloes continued their winning run at Guilsfield & Llandrinio, setting their hosts a target of 152-5 to chase. Geraint Evans made 54 for the visitors.
In reply, David Williams made 46 and Allan Harris added a quick-fire 30 but it wasn’t enough as Harry Turner claimed 3-12 to reduce Guilsfield to 117 all out.
Montgomery II were beaten in a low scoring game against Bishop’s Castle who set a target of just 84 to chase. David Jones (4-9) and William Kinsey (3-18) did their bit for the hosts, but the batsmen found runs hard to come by once again and were bowled out for just 63.
Welshpool II returned from Knockin & Kinnerley II with an outstanding 138-run win in the Border League thanks largely to Callum Preston’s 111.
Preston’s century included seven sixes as he blitzed the home attack in 77 balls. Opener Mat Sherwood added 68 as Welshpool notched up a mighty 228-4.
Pieter Van Jaarsveld then took 4-8 and Harry Bowen took 3-11 to restrict the hosts to 90 all out.
The result makes it six wins from six for Welshpool II who copy their first team in topping their division.
Dave Anthony took 6-32 as Newtown continued their incredible summer in the John Rees Division One against Knockin & Kinnerley.
Newtown were protecting a target of 155 from 40 overs, with Ricky Davies (33) top scoring, when Anthony tore through the visitors’ batting to make it six wins from six for the table topping hosts.
Montgomery edged a thriller to boost their standing in the Shrewsbury & West Division 2 after setting Cound 131 to chase. Tim Davies top scored from mid-order with 34.
Aaron Ruff-Cock led the bowling attack, taking 3-8, as Cound’s response fell three runs short on 128-9 from their 40 overs.
